[][src]Struct pygamer::clock::Can1Clock

pub struct Can1Clock { /* fields omitted */ }

A typed token that indicates that the clock for the peripheral(s) with the matching name has been configured. The effective clock frequency is available via the freq method, or by converting the object into a Hertz instance. The peripheral initialization code will typically require passing in this object to prove at compile time that the clock has been correctly initialized.

Implementations

impl Can1Clock[src]

pub fn freq(&self) -> Hertz[src]

Returns the frequency of the configured clock

Trait Implementations

impl Debug for Can1Clock[src]

impl Into<Hertz> for Can1Clock[src]

Auto Trait Implementations

impl Send for Can1Clock

impl Sync for Can1Clock

impl Unpin for Can1Clock

Blanket Implementations

impl<T> Any for T where
    T: 'static + ?Sized
[src]

impl<T> Borrow<T> for T where
    T: ?Sized
[src]

impl<T> BorrowMut<T> for T where
    T: ?Sized
[src]

impl<T> From<T> for T[src]

impl<T, U> Into<U> for T where
    U: From<T>, 
[src]

impl<T> Same<T> for T

type Output = T

Should always be Self

impl<T, U> TryFrom<U> for T where
    U: Into<T>, 
[src]

type Error = Infallible

The type returned in the event of a conversion error.

impl<T, U> TryInto<U> for T where
    U: TryFrom<T>, 
[src]

type Error = <U as TryFrom<T>>::Error

The type returned in the event of a conversion error.